Description

6-Hydroxy-Naphthalene-1-Carbonitrile is a versatile naphthalene derivative that serves as a critical building block in advanced organic synthesis. Its unique structure, featuring both a hydroxy and a nitrile functional group, makes it a valuable intermediate for creating complex molecules with specific optical and electronic properties. This compound is essential for researchers and manufacturers in the pharmaceutical, agrochemical, and specialty chemical industries seeking to develop new active ingredients and functional materials.

Basic Information

Product Name 6-Hydroxy-Naphthalene-1-Carbonitrile
CAS No. 130200-57-6
Molecular Formula C11H7NO
Molecular Weight 169.18 g/mol
Synonyms 1-Cyano-6-hydroxynaphthalene; 6-Hydroxy-1-naphthonitrile; 6-Hydroxy-1-naphthalenecarbonitrile; 1-Naphthalenecarbonitrile, 6-hydroxy-; 6-Hydroxynaphthalene-1-carbonitrile; 6-Hydroxy-1-cyanonaphthalene; 6-Hydroxynaphthalene-1-nitrile
